Transit Hub – I see Kalyan Junction as a pivotal railway station serving the Mumbai Metropolitan Region.

What is this place?

Major Railway Station – Kalyan Junction is one of the busiest and most important railway stations in India, serving as a major junction for both local and long-distance trains. It's a critical point for connectivity in and out of Mumbai .

Why people come here

Travel & Connectivity – People come here primarily for train travel, connecting to various parts of Maharashtra and other states. It's also a significant point for daily commuters using the Mumbai Suburban Railway network.

What to expect

Busy & Functional – Expect a bustling environment with a constant flow of passengers. The station is functional, designed to handle high volumes of traffic. It serves a diverse crowd, from daily commuters to long-distance travelers.

Main services available

Essential Facilities – I find that Kalyan Junction offers essential services for travelers. This includes ticketing counters, waiting rooms, food stalls, and information desks. It's a key interchange point, making connectivity a primary service.

Tips for a smoother experience

Plan Ahead – To ensure a smoother experience, I recommend checking train schedules in advance. Arriving a bit early can help you navigate the crowds and find your platform without rush. Keep an eye on the digital display boards for real-time updates.

Good to know

Historical Significance – Kalyan Junction has a rich history, being one of the oldest railway stations in the region. Its strategic location made it crucial for the development of the railway network in India. It continues to be a vital link in the country's transportation system.
